Michael Guido (born January 13, 1950 in New York City , New York ) is an American actor .

biography

Guido's first film appearance is still his best known: In 1990, in the box office hit Kevin - Alone at Home , he slipped into the role of Snakes , a creditor who tries to collect money from his debtor Johnny (played by Ralph Foody ) and is then shot by him . The scene was shot in black and white and is a parody of a scene in the 1938 gangster film Chicago - Angels with Dirty Faces .

In the television series All My Children , Guido took on the role of Detective Berniker in 1990 and again in 1993 in two episodes . In the 1998 action thriller On the Hunt , he was cast as a distracted driver. He played the supporting character of Mendel in the mystery horror thriller The Watcher from 2000. He had a bigger role in the film drama Joshua , which began in 2002 , where he was seen as Aaron . In the years that followed, Guido was mostly cast in smaller roles again, including in the 2009 gangster film Chicago Overcoat , where he played Frank Salerno .
